Output c93688aaa120eca83e21d2c81093a3f0b2a68c3079a85417488050e6d9685381:1

value
156647380
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8691af91a6b9bdb16ca22695361403a1cc2e8bcf OP_EQUALVERIFY OP_CHECKSIG
address
1DGY58jEeQgJXSCCNjL6RfuoALUMrVqFWQ
transaction
c93688aaa120eca83e21d2c81093a3f0b2a68c3079a85417488050e6d9685381
spent
true